Maker of Airport Body Scanners Suspected of Falsifying Software Tests

제출됨
 
A company that supplies controversial passenger-screening machines for U.S. airports is under suspicion for possibly manipulating tests on privacy software designed to prevent the machines from producing graphic body images. (www.wired.com) 기타...
